
The Mommy Club Sugar & Spice: Kim's motherhood journey
It takes a village to raise a child, right? That’s a famous saying that is proving to be true on The Mommy Club: Sugar & Spice. On the latest episode of the Showmax Original series, the ladies gathered for Kim’s baby shower and celebrated her journey to becoming a mother. Not only that, but they shared some wise words about motherhood, exchanging personal stories that could help the mommy to be.
Bring your best foot forward
Kim asked the ladies what mothers judge each other on and what she should stay away from when it comes to opinions.

“Mothering does not come with a manual. The biggest thing is that you cannot judge yourself by other people’s standards,” Resh said. She said it’s always important that you bring your best self forward so that you can be a better mom to your children.
"You know my eldest is 21, and then 18 and 14. With that entire journey, what I’ve learnt is that you’ve got to do you. At the end of the day, it’s just an opinion. You have to do what works for you and baby,” Lenore shared.

Motherhood’s unexpected turns
Meanwhile, Devina highlighted the fact that children come with their own personalities. “And their personalities will take you by surprise because you’re raising them by the book.”
She revealed that for about 15 years she was an educator, adding: “It just happens that way. We’re all thinking the same thought. As I sat there and Kim is receiving the information, I remembered when I first found out that I was pregnant.”
Devina also told the ladies about her tough journey to motherhood, including having miscarriages. Her story was received with great sensitivity.

“I feel for her. I think that life happens. And when life happens you really can lose yourself. So, I’m so proud of the fact that she’s now picking herself up again, putting herself out there, trying to be true to herself and as fabulous as she can,” Losh said.
